Your Guide to Building Contract Lawyers

As the construction industry in Australia continues to thrive, it’s becoming increasingly crucial for professionals and homeowners alike to understand the ins and outs of home building contracts. Misunderstandings and disputes can arise from even the most well-intentioned agreements, leading to potentially costly and time-consuming legal battles. This is where the expertise of a building contract lawyer becomes invaluable.

Building contract lawyers specialise in handling issues related to construction law, including contract disputes, review, and drafting. They provide legal advice and representation to builders, contractors, subcontractors, suppliers, homeowners, and other parties involved in construction projects. Their primary goal is to protect their clients rights and interests, ensuring they’re not disadvantaged by unfair contract terms or practices.

In Australia, building contract lawyers are more important than ever. The construction industry’s dynamic nature means that laws and regulations are constantly changing, requiring legal professionals to stay updated and adapt quickly. They provide guidance through every stage of the construction process, from contract negotiation and preparation to dispute resolution and litigation.

If you’re embarking on a construction project, whether it’s a residential home or commercial building, it’s advisable to involve a building contract lawyer from the onset. They can review your contracts, identify potential issues, and suggest modifications to protect your interests. A good lawyer will ensure that your contract complies with all relevant Australian laws and standards, reducing your risk of future disputes.

Building contract disputes can arise from various issues, such as delays in construction, variations in work, non-payment, defects, and more. When such disputes occur, a competent building contract lawyer can help you understand your legal options and pursue the best course of action. They can represent you in negotiations, mediations, and court proceedings if necessary, advocating for your interests at all times.

It’s also worth noting that they can provide valuable advice even when there’s no dispute. They can help you understand your rights and obligations under the contract, advise you on compliance with building codes and regulations, and help you manage risks. This proactive approach can prevent disputes from arising in the first place, saving you time, money, and stress in the long run.
